How courts have described this case

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.

  • “If two inconsistent factual conclusions could be supported by the record, then there is substantial evidence to support [a] ... decision that elects either conclusion.”
  • probable cause does not require law enforcement “to show that the operator was in 8 fact under the influence”; “[o]nly the probability and not a prima facie showing of intoxication is the standard for probable cause”
